Nutritional Components that Promote Skin Glow

Vitamins (A, C, E) and their sources. Antioxidants found in hydrating foods.

Vitamins A, C, and E are great for our skin. These vitamins help keep our skin healthy and glowing. Here are their sources:

  • Vitamin A: Found in carrots, sweet potatoes, and spinach.
  • Vitamin C: Found in oranges, strawberries, and bell peppers.
  • Vitamin E: Found in nuts, seeds, and green leafy vegetables.

Antioxidants from hydrating foods protect our skin too. They fight harmful substances called free radicals. This keeps our skin looking fresh and young. Adding these vitamins to your diet can help you shine!

Common Myths About Hydration and Skin Care

Misconceptions about oily skin and hydration. Clarifying the connection between hydration and acne.

Many people think that oily skin doesn’t need hydration. This is a common myth! Even oily skin can be thirsty. Hydration is important for everyone, no matter their skin type. Some also believe that drinking tons of water will clear up acne. In truth, hydration helps, but it doesn’t replace good skin care. The wrong products can make acne worse. Are There Specific Nutrients Found In Hydrating Foods That Promote Collagen Production And Skin Elasticity?

Yes, some hydrating foods can help your skin stay healthy. Fruits like oranges and strawberries have vitamin C. This vitamin is important for making collagen, which keeps your skin strong. Foods with water, like cucumbers and tomatoes, help keep your skin hydrated, too. Drinking water is also important for keeping your skin looking fresh.
